MET Alloy K500 - technical data sheet
Nickel based alloys: MET Alloy K500Alternative designation: 2.4375 / N05500 / NiCu30Al |
MET Alloy K500 is a nickel-copper alloy which has extreme hardness and high tensile strength in the temperature range lower than 650°C (1.202°F). The melting point of this material is 1.350°C (2.462°F). Due to its excellent corrosion resistance the alloy is well suited for marine and chemical applications. Typical applications are springs, shafts and fasteners for marine propellers, oil handling equipment, knives, scrapers, or springs. |
Chemical composition |
Element | Min [wt%] | Max [wt%] |
Ni | 63,0 | - |
Cu | 27,0 | 34,0 |
Al | 2,2 | 3,5 |
Ti | 0,3 | 1,0 |
Mn | - | 1,5 |
Co | - | 1,0 |
Si | - | 0,5 |
C | - | 0,2 |
Others total | - | 0,17 |
Particle Size Distribution (others on request) |
PSD range [µm] | d10min | d90max |
5 - 20 | 4 | 22 |
15 - 45 | 10 | 48 |
20 - 63 | 18 | 66 |
45 - 106 | 40 | 106 |
